"farda" meaning in Portuguese

See farda in All languages combined, or Wiktionary

Noun

IPA: /ˈfaʁ.dɐ/ [Brazil], [ˈfaɦ.dɐ] [Brazil], /ˈfaɾ.dɐ/ [São-Paulo], /ˈfaʁ.dɐ/ [Rio-de-Janeiro], /ˈfaɻ.dɐ/ [Caipira], /ˈfaɾ.dɐ/ [Portugal], [ˈfaɾ.ðɐ] [Portugal], /ˈfaɾ.dɐ/ [Portugal, Southern] Forms: fardas [plural]
Etymology: Borrowed from Arabic فَرْدَة (farda, “cloth, woman's clothes”). Cognate with fardo. Etymology templates: {{bor+|pt|ar|فَرْدَة||cloth, woman's clothes}} Borrowed from Arabic فَرْدَة (farda, “cloth, woman's clothes”) Head templates: {{pt-noun|f}} farda f (plural fardas)
  1. military uniform; fatigues Tags: feminine
    Sense id: en-farda-pt-noun-M0HSOLCI
  2. (by extension) any uniform Tags: broadly, feminine Synonyms: fardamento, uniforme
    Sense id: en-farda-pt-noun-MqwN4F4m
